Output 07a8476fa45264dbc49d30523c4660257c1705df92565d705233332c5184410a:0

value
342052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febf250e497677bededc6c8eacfd12ca4be6af8 OP_EQUAL
address
3LeQT77GUZmzqsMKHBeZsRVMPnJSD7S3Ed
transaction
07a8476fa45264dbc49d30523c4660257c1705df92565d705233332c5184410a
spent
true